When you begin your search, look beyond mere proximity. Consider the environment. Does the classroom feel warm and inviting? Are there spaces for creative play, quiet reading, and hands-on exploration? A quality pre-K program will balance structured activities with ample time for child-led discovery, understanding that play is the serious work of childhood.
One of the most important steps is to visit in person. Call ahead and schedule a time to observe a class in session. Watch how the teachers interact with the children. Are they engaged, patient, and speaking at the child's level? Do the children seem happy and involved? Trust your instincts as a parent. Ask about the daily routine, the teacher-to-student ratio, and their philosophy on discipline and social learning. Inquire how they incorporate outdoor time, as the natural beauty surrounding Hoopa is a phenomenal classroom in itself. Don't hesitate to ask about how local culture and community are reflected in the program, whether through stories, activities, or language.
For families in Hoopa, practical considerations like transportation and schedule are key. Some programs may offer partial-day options, while others might align more closely with a full school day. Explore all available resources, including community-based programs, which often provide deeply rooted and supportive environments. Talk to other parents at the park or community events; personal recommendations are invaluable. Remember, the goal is to find a place where your child feels safe, valued, and excited to learn.
